The European City – Change and Values

The 26th Congress on the Protection of Urban Historic Monuments took place in Berlin from 19–20 June 2018. The event was hosted by the Federal Ministry of the Interior, Building and Community (BMI). Gunther Adler, a State Secretary in the Ministry, gave the keynote speech. He spoke about the inventory and successful developments in heritage protection.

There was lively debate on the topics of the Congress in the panel discussion with high-level delegates. Topics included the constant change of heritage protection in Europe and the growing values that shape European cities. After all, it is not only the structural aspects that contribute to the revitalisation and attractiveness of historic urban quarters, so too do the wide range of uses and a vibrant urban society.

The Congress is held with the aim of describing successful developments of historic urban districts as models for other locations. To implement these strategies, suitable instruments must be made available in future too.
